![](https://img-blog.csdnimg.cn/20201014180756925.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
javaEE
xiaoxiao1777
这个作者很懒,什么都没留下…
展开
-
十六、SpringBoot工程使用easyUI
使用步骤1.earyUI官网下载easyUI for jQuery,解压2.在web模块的resources下新建一个static目录,此目录就是用来放css,js,图片等静态资源的,为什么要新建并且名称叫static呢?因为SpringBoot的底层就是从该目录下读取静态资源的,为了符合它的规则要求,所以新建static,还有一点:把html页面放到这里是访问不到的,把easyUI解压后...原创 2019-12-02 14:26:16 · 702 阅读 · 0 评论 -
十五、OracleOraDb10g_home1TNSListener
若在windows使用oracle的话,此服务没启动的话,是连接不上数据库的,一旦发现报错连接异常的信息,先看此服务启动了没!原创 2019-12-02 11:53:31 · 113 阅读 · 0 评论 -
十四、Springboot聚合工程种mapper的xml文件所放位置
注意:在IDEA中使用maven的时候,默认xml文件一律放到resources目录下,因为放到java下话,只编译xxx.java文件,不会去编译xml文件,同样resources下的文件只编译xml等资源文件,不编译XXX.java文件,放错位置的话,是读取不到数据的,比如:XXXMapper.java和XXXMapper.xml都放到java包下面,默认不做其它配置的话,是无法读取到数据...原创 2019-12-02 11:50:02 · 1313 阅读 · 1 评论 -
十三、关于@MapperScan和@Mapper的使用
这两个注解只用一个就可以了,都是mybatis框架提供的注解,而不是Spring自身提供的1.在启动类上方使用@MapperScan("com.erp.mapper")会自动扫描dao模块下的com.erp.mapper包下的XXXMapper接口,并交给Spring容器去接收管理2.在XXXMapper接口上方使用@Mapper注解修饰启动类中的@SpringBootAppli...原创 2019-12-02 11:20:59 · 469 阅读 · 0 评论 -
十二、只引入ojdbc会报错:不支持的字符集
使用oracle数据库,只引入ojdbc是不够的,会报错:SQL state [99999]; error code [17056]; 不支持的字符集 (在类路径中添加 orai18n.jar): ZHS16GBK所以还要引入:<dependency> <groupId>cn.easyproject</groupId> ...原创 2019-11-28 21:47:05 · 1196 阅读 · 2 评论 -
十一、SpringBoot自动集成了Hikari,不必再配置使用Druid
写在前面的话:Hikari比Druid的效率还要高,不得不说,技术真是日新月异,不去学习新的东西,真是固步自封,对最新的趋势一无所知。学习中的发现:刚开始,依赖中引用的是Druid,application.properties中的DataSource也是配置的druid,但是后台输出的却是Hikari的信息,不由的奇怪,经过查资料,发现SpringBoot2.0以后,它的内部已经集成了...原创 2019-11-28 21:38:57 · 1177 阅读 · 0 评论 -
十、springboot整合junit
对于聚合工程下是放到启动类所处模块的test下进行的,这是因为如果在对应的module下无法获取到启动类,如果进行单元测试,需要在test下新建一个启动测试类和application.properties,这样才可以,如果整个项目都是自己写的话,那就没必要单独的在子模块下进行单元测试了,直接在启动类所在的web模块的test下进行就可以1.利用Spring initializr创建出的spri...原创 2019-11-28 14:00:51 · 106 阅读 · 0 评论 -
九、springboot启动与maven插件
ssm:聚合工程必须借助maven插件,打包安装到tomcat服务器上,才能启动,对于开发阶段,每次修改完都要重新安装,才能启动,调试很麻烦springboot:开发阶段不需要打包安装,因为本身内置的tomcat服务器,直接启动就可以,很方便,最后需要部署的时候才需要打包安装,并且默认是有maven插件的,因为spring-boot-starter-parent它里面已经配置了,并且指定...原创 2019-11-25 09:20:05 · 244 阅读 · 0 评论 -
八、@PathVariable与@RequestParam
@Controller@RequestMapping("user")public class UserController{@Autowiredprivate UserService userService;@GetMapping("{id}")占位符参数,rest用法用@PathVariable传递参数,如果是user?id=这种get形式用@RequestParam@R...原创 2019-11-24 14:44:13 · 76 阅读 · 0 评论 -
七、返回视图和数据的两种写法
写法一:public String getAllUsers(Model model){List<User> users=userService.getAllUsers();model.addAttribute("users",users);return "users";}写法二:public ModelAndView getAllUsers(){Model...原创 2019-11-24 14:40:28 · 209 阅读 · 0 评论 -
六、mybatis-spring-boot-starter与spring-boot-starter-jdbc
spring-boot-starter-jdbc是springboot提供的,但是如果引入了mybatis-spring-boot-starter,就不再需要单独引入spring-boot-starter-jdbc了,这是由于mybatis已经包含了此依赖自动检测有没有配置数据库的连接信息,去application.properties中加载,如果没有,启动不了注意:application...原创 2019-11-23 16:08:41 · 7254 阅读 · 0 评论 -
五.SpringBoot构建erp_web模块与SSM构建erp_web模块的区别
想说的一些话:为什么罗里吧嗦写下一些知识点呢?因为首先写到笔记本上翻起来太麻烦,其次总觉得把每一层搞清楚,总是有利于后期更顺利的学习新东西,否则没法进行后期的开发,其实这些一旦明了,都是些基础,后期基本可以忽略了,即使遗忘,翻一翻也来的方便。继续区别探究:1.构建方式; ssm:maven-勾选webapp模板,默认是用war打包的,可以在pom.xml中可以看出,并且有web....原创 2019-11-23 15:21:28 · 763 阅读 · 0 评论 -
四.关于@SpringBootApplication注解及扫描多module模块下注解的说明
一、@SpringBootApplication注解功能:首先要明白它是一个组合注解,包含了三个注解功能1.@SpringBootConfiguration:它声明一个类是java配置类,简单的java配置用到的时候即可写到引导类中2.@ComponentScan 自动组件扫描,能够自动扫描到跟当前引导类同一包中的类,以及同一包中其它子包下的类,带有@Controller, @Se...原创 2019-11-23 10:56:37 · 3141 阅读 · 0 评论 -
三、ERP实战-利用maven构建父子项目结构
前期思考:父工程:spring initializr创建,因为它本身就是基于maven的,可以直接勾选所需要的依赖插件,也可以直接maven创建,但还要手动配置依赖,太麻烦,综合考虑下,最终还是选择了maven构建,因为清晰,利用spring initializr构建单模块工程非常方便,但是对于父子工程结构来说还是选择maven,因为Spring Initializr会创建多余的文件,显得繁重,为...原创 2019-11-20 15:50:17 · 172 阅读 · 0 评论 -
二.ERP实战技术选型
为了巩固学习,做一些笔记,方便回头查看1.前端:easyUI2.后端框架:SpringBootDAO层或Mapper层:myBatis权限管理:shiro或者SpringSecurity数据库:oracle...原创 2019-11-19 16:18:01 · 176 阅读 · 0 评论 -
1.ERP实战学习-建表空间,用户,授权,建表
使用plsql,以system账号登录,当然也可以使用其他账号登录,但要给指定的账号授权,否则没有权限创建表空间1.创建表空间CREATE TABLESPASE ERP_STDATAFILE 'D:\oracle\product\10.2.0\oradata\orcl\erp.dbf'SIZE 100MAutoextend ONNEXT 10M;注意DATAFILE的指定路径可...原创 2019-11-19 16:12:05 · 576 阅读 · 0 评论